If you are asking about the Queen Elizabeth II Botanical Park, I was just there a couple weeks ago, and the place is lovely. I went with a group, and the tour guide from the park was very knowledgeable. I have a gazillion photos, and will post a few here. One of the highlights was seeing the Cayman Amazon parrots in the wild. I don't have a great camera for zooming in, but the last photo I'm going to post here shows them if you look closely.
